Pratt Institute is a private university founded by Charles Pratt in 1887 in Brooklyn, New York with a total enrolment of 5,137 applicants.
Pratt Institute is known for the usage of a semester-based academic calendar and a tuition fee of $57,599.
Pratt Institute Acceptance Rate
Pratt Institute admissions have an acceptance rate of 62 per cent

Pratt Institute Scholarships
Available Scholarships at Pratt Institute are
- Presidential Merit-Based Scholarships
- National Scholastic Scholarships
- Outside Scholarships for Domestic Students
- International scholarships
- Outside Scholarships for International Students
- Scholarships for Students Transferring from Pratt’s AAS program to the BFA
- PrattMWP Relocation Scholarships
- Restricted and Endowed Scholarships
- Additional Restricted and Endowed Scholarships
Pratt Institute programs
Areas of study at Pratt Institute are
- Architectural and building sciences/technology
- Design and visual communications
- Industrial and product design
- Interior design
- Graphic design
- Illustration
- Animation, interactive technology, video graphics and special effects
- Cinematography and film/video production
- Painting
- Fashion/apparel design
- Creative writing
- Photography
- Fine/studio arts
- Art teacher education
- Cultural studies/critical theory and analysis
- Drawing
- Sculpture
- Art history, criticism and conservation
- Printmaking
